Overview

The University of New Haven offers a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) in Psychology through its College of Arts and Sciences. This program lasts for four years and provides students with a solid foundation in psychological concepts and practices. The tuition fee for this B.A. in Psychology is $45,730. To gain admission to this program, students must demonstrate their English language skills. Accepted tests for English language proficiency include IELTS, TOEFL, Duolingo, and PTE.

Key Insights

  • list items Students will show knowledge of the main ideas, theories, research results, ethical rules, and historical developments in psychology.
  • list items Students will learn and use basic research methods in psychology, which include how to design studies, analyze data, and understand results.
  • list items Students will think critically and creatively, question information, reflect on their findings, and use scientific methods to solve problems about behavior and mental processes.
  • list items The B.A. in Psychology program requires students to complete a total of 122 credits, with 53-62 credits needed specifically for the major.

    Application Process

    University of New Haven Application Process

    Step One: Prepare Your Documents

    • list items Letter of Recommendation (LOR): You need to submit at least one letter of recommendation from an academic source, such as a teacher or guidance counselor.
    • list items Essays: Write a personal essay that is between 250 and 650 words on a topic of your choice.

    Step Two: Additional Documents Required

    • list items Proof of English Proficiency: You must submit proof of your English language skills.
    • list items Academic Records: Submit official certified copies of your senior secondary or high school records. This includes all grade reports, mark sheets, academic transcripts, final examination results, diplomas, and degree certificates. Examples include: Senior Secondary School Leaving Certificate Std. X (SSC) Std. XII (HSC) O-Levels A-Levels International Baccalaureate (IB) WAEC CXC
    • list items International Transcripts: If your transcripts are in a language other than English, you must include a certified evaluation from World Education Services (WES).

    Step Three: Start Your Online Application

    Begin your application by filling out the online form on the university's admissions page.

    Step Four: Application Fees

    The application fee is USD 50, which is approximately INR 4.21 Thousand.

    • list items Payment Method: You can pay by credit card.
    • list items Installment Plan: The university offers an interest-free monthly installment option. You can make five payments each semester, with a cost of $50 per semester.
    • list items Payment Schedule: Fall Plan: Payments are from July through November. Spring Plan: Payments are from December through April.
    • list items Payments are due every 30 days, around the first of each month.
    • list items You can establish a plan for any amount or cover your remaining balance for the semester.
    • list items Payments can be made each month by eCheck or credit/debit card. Please note that convenience fees apply for credit/debit card payments.

    Step Five: Application Deadlines

    • list items Fall Semester: Deadline is June 1st.
    • list items Spring Semester: Deadline is November 1st.
